What you'll be doing:

As a Moulding Setter Operator, you'll help ensure moulding machines and automation run efficiently, while supporting safe, smooth and consistent production. Duties will include:

  • Setting and operating injection moulding machines and associated equipment
  • Loading and unloading mould tools safely and efficiently
  • Troubleshooting machine or process issues in a timely and logical way
  • Keeping machines and automation running to the required standard
  • Carrying out first-off and last-off checks
  • Inspecting parts and ensuring sampling is completed in line with quality requirements
  • Checking that the correct materials are being used
  • Completing paperwork and production documentation accurately and on time
  • Supporting smooth shift-to-shift handovers
  • Carrying out weekly machinery safety checks
  • Maintaining good housekeeping and working to 5S standards
  • Following SOPs, work instructions and health and safety procedures
